Russell Wilson expected to play for Seahawks on Sunday

Seattle Seahawks head coach Pete Carroll said he "would be surprised" if quarterback Russell Wilson (knee) doesn't play Week 4 against the New York Jets.

What It Means:

Wilson has been waking up in the middle of the night for treatment this week and is "pretty determined" to play through the sprained MCL. He's had a live-in specialist staying at his home. Wilson has a lot working against him in an early start on the road at least than 100 percent against a stout front four. There are likely better daily plays out there, but he should be fine for season-long.

Wilson currently has the 14th-most Passing Net Expected Points in the NFL and ranks as our QB10 for Week 4 with a projection of 207 passing yards for 1.65 touchdowns and 0.44 interceptions, adding 23 yards and 0.21 touchdowns on the ground.
